Dorothy Roesler, 93, Athens died Monday, May 7, 2018 under the care of Ministry Home Care Marshfield Hospice at Colonial Center Skilled Nursing and Rehabilitation, Colby.
She was born July 29, 1924 in Medford, daughter of the late Casper and Louise (Piessig) Boxrucker. On August 26, 1944 she married Ervin Roesler in Athens. He preceded her in death on October 10, 2001.
Dorothy worked at Merrill Canning, Fromm Brothers Ginseng, town of Hamburg and also owned and operated Roesler's Bar for many years. Some of her favorite pastimes included sewing, making quilts for family, nursing homes and World relief programs. She also enjoyed jig saw puzzles, garage and rummage sales and going out to eat.
